Minor Employment Claims Adjudication Board
adjudicates minor employment claims in a speedy, informal and inexpensive manner. It handles employment claims involving not more than 10 claimants for a sum of money not exceeding $8,000 per claimant. |

Supplementary Labour Division
acts as the application office of the Supplementary Labour Scheme (SLS). It processes employers' applications for importation of workers under the SLS, provides employment services to local job seekers to ensure their priority in filling registered vacancies under the SLS, enforces the terms and conditions of the SLS through complaint investigation and publicises the rights and obligations of imported workers and their employers.

Occupational Health Service
seeks to protect the health of employees at work. It sets occupational health standards, monitors occupational hygiene practice in the workplaces and enforces relevant legislation. It also provides clinical consultation for employees with work-related illness, investigates occupational diseases, arranges medical assessments for injured employees, as well as organises occupational health education and promotion programmes.
